Bingo Reading Challenge - Call List

(Print) Use this randomly generated list as your call list when playing the game. There is no need to say the BINGO column name. Place some kind of mark (like an X, a checkmark, a dot, tally mark, etc) on each cell as you announce it, to keep track. You can also cut out each item, place them in a bag and pull words from the bag.

  1. Write a story and read it to someone
  2. Read a story and retell it in your own words
  3. Read a book then draw a cover for it
  4. Read a fiction book about an animal
  5. Read aloud to a little child
  6. Read a poem
  7. Make a blanket tent and read a book in it
  8. Read to an animal (real or stuffed)
  9. Read the instructions of a game
  10. Read a magazine
  11. Read a picture book
  12. Read a biography
  13. Read any non- fiction book
  14. Read with an adult and take turns
  15. Read a book at night with a flashlight
  16. Read a book about science
  17. Read aloud a book with friends
  18. Read a Fairy Tale
  19. Listen to someone read a story
  20. Read a recipe for your favorite dessert
  21. Read a non-fiction book about an animal
  22. Read a book outside
  23. Read 2 books by the same author
  24. Read an "e" book
